General description

Ammonium thiocyanate is an inorganic salt commonly used for thiocyanation of organic compounds.

Application

Ammonium thiocyanate may be used in the synthesis of the following:
  • Substituted 2-aminothiazole derivatives by reacting with -halo ketone carbonyls in the presence of N-methylimidazole.5
  • Thiiranes from corresponding oxiranes in the presence of lithium tetrafluoroborate.
Applied in the formation of novel two-dimensional Cd-SCN coordination solids with unusual and tailorable, checkerboard- or herringbone-patterned structures these structures are important steps toward technologically useful materials.
